Mandalorian and Grogu Join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ge Ride

The fastest hunk of junk in the galaxy is getting an exciting upgrade. Disney recently announced during D23 that The Mandalorian and Grogu will be joining the Millennium Falcon: Smugglers Run ride. This popular motion simulator attraction allows guests to step into the cockpit of the famed Corellian light freighter at Star Wars: Galaxy’s Edge, located in California and Florida.

The inclusion of The Mandalorian and Grogu comes ahead of their movie debut, slated to jump from Disney+ to the big screen in 2026. According to Disney, this dynamic duo will be featured in a “brand-new story” exclusive to the theme parks. The new storyline promises a thrilling experience, reflecting the action-packed adventures that fans have come to love from the series.

Star Wars’ creative executive Dave Filoni expressed his excitement on stage at D23 2024, alongside Disney Experiences Chairman Josh D’Amaro. “The intersection of storytelling and innovation has always been central to Lucasfilm, and we’re excited to see where this collaboration will take us next,” Filoni said. He added, “Just imagine it: you’ll be able to fly alongside Mando and Grogu on thrilling, and dangerous, missions.”

In enhancing the ride, Disney is collaborating with Epic Games to use the Unreal Engine, the same technology employed to create some of the virtual sets for The Mandalorian television show. This advanced technology will be utilized to develop updated computer-animated show scenes for the ride, ensuring an immersive and visually stunning experience.

Since its opening in 2019 at Disneyland park and Disney’s Hollywood Studios, the ride has primarily featured space pirate Hondo Ohnaka, who sends riders on an interactive smuggling mission aboard the Millennium Falcon, a ship once piloted by Han Solo.

The Mandalorian and Grogu, who became roaming characters in the land in 2022, have been part of Star Tours – The Adventures Continue simulator ride since 2024. This update featured characters and locations from The Mandalorian, Ahsoka, and Andor, providing fans with a more connected and comprehensive Star Wars experience.

Jon Favreau, the creator and showrunner of the first live-action Star Wars series, is writing and directing the upcoming Mandalorian movie. Favreau is also producing the film alongside Filoni and Lucasfilm president Kathleen Kennedy. Although plot details remain under wraps, a teaser trailer shown at D23 gave fans a sneak peek. The trailer featured the Mandalorian and his apprentice piloting an AT-ST Walker while evading blaster fire from AT-ATs, an encounter with the rebel Zeb, and Grogu in a pod with tiny Anzellans, as seen in 2019’s Star Wars: The Rise of Skywalker.

The Mandalorian and Grogu will officially join the Millennium Falcon: Smugglers Run around the time the movie hits theaters in May 2026. Fans can look forward to this exciting addition, which promises to bring even more of the beloved series’ magic to Disney’s Star Wars-themed parks.
